  • Description: oxalate decarboxylase

Gene name oxdC
Synonyms yvrK
Essential no
Product oxalate decarboxylase
Function unknown
MW, pI 43 kDa, 5.101
Gene length, protein length 1155 bp, 385 aa
Immediate neighbours yvrJ, yvrL
